Title : It's Going to End Badly - François Léotard - book
Summary :
It's a kid marveling at the multitude of his toys. It's Sunday. It's Christmas. It's a celebration. He's sitting at the foot of the tree and hesitates for a moment: which present should he open first? That one, right next to it, with a beautiful ribbon? He grabs it: a big plane sent by Bush, you turn the key and it bombs the living room. Another one over there? It's a nuclear power plant, a scale model for Chinese beginners. And then this multitude of little packages that he feverishly discovers: a large plastic Mickey Mouse, a journalist lying on his stomach, several stuffed Guainos, and vouchers from a MEDEF catalog: a cruise on the Nile, a subscription to TF1, Star'Ac at the Elysée, little bottles for DNA tests... He never stops discovering his joy. Where are the photographers? He presses the multitude of buttons, black, red, blue, offered by big brother Hortefeux. Fillon arrives, believing it's him they're calling. Stamping his feet, anger: out! Quick reshuffle. The little boy is in heaven... It was the morning of the seventh day. God saw that it was good and decided to rest. But he didn't really rest! And it continued on the eighth, the ninth, the tenth day... Without stopping. The creation of the world was never finished. And the public wanted more. That's normal. When you prefer the Crazy Horse audience, it shouldn't be surprising that demand outweighs supply. In this field, there are some very good jobs: DJ, crooner, TV host, fire-eater, rapper. There's nothing dishonorable about it. It's even better than "Little Father of the People." Above all, it's less dangerous...
